RATINGS: 278   WEIGHTED AVG: 3.37   EST. CALORIES: 180   ABV: 6%
CO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
Living Amber beer of high fermentation, unfiltered and unpasteurized. De Struise Brouwers brewing @ the Deca Brewery in Woesten-Vleteren.

Bottled 33cl. It pours a murky nut brown beer with a tall creamy beige head. Nutty yeasty nose which is reminiscent of coconut, walnuts, caramel and earthy hops. Good bitterness. Medium to full bodied. Creamy palate. Yeasty finish which is slightly metallic. The yeast profile has a lot of character.

A dark brown beer with a almost medium and beige head. Aroma is fruitfull and sweet, strawberry juice, some syrup; composed and delectable aroma. Taste is dryer than aroma, some roastiness, strawberries, in the end there are drying bitterness, also some herbs in the aftertaste. Medium bodied with balanced carbonation, nicely drinkable. Interesting beer with in a sense composed flavours, but still very tastefull and enjoyable.

(bottle, 33cl) Cloudy, reddish amber colour with a medium-sized tanned foamy head. Sweet and slightly sugary cara-malty aroma with distinctive notes of fruit confit (dark and red berries). Moderately sweet and slightly bitter flavour, medium to light bodied with a moderate carbonation. Cara-malt character with berry fruity notes; dry-out effect towards the mildly toasted and fruity finish. Balanced brew, could have had more body though. 04.X.11
